Several types of deadbolts are available, including single-cylinder, double-cylinder, rim, smart, and electronic deadbolt locks. The most common type found in U.S. homes is the single-cylinder deadbolt, which uses a key on the exterior and a thumb turn on the interior. A double-cylinder deadbolt features two locking mechanisms and requires a key to be operated from both the inside and the outside.

When deciding whether a home automation system is right for you, consider the advantages and disadvantages first.

Pros

  • Home automation can help make your home more energy efficient, possibly lowering utility bills.

  • A wide range of automated solutions is available to meet your needs.

  • Centralized and remote control of different home automation systems.

Cons

  • Home automation can be costly.

  • Not all automated systems are compatible with each other.

  • Over-dependence on home automation can be problematic if systems cannot connect to the cloud.
